Overview
BJC Behavioral Health is a community health center that provides and coordinates behavioral health services for more than 8,000 seriously mentally ill adults and seriously emotionally disturbed children in St. Louis City, St. Louis County, St. François, Iron and Washington counties. As an Administrative Agent of the Missouri Department of Mental Health (DMH), BJC Behavioral Health serves as a major point of entry for people eligible for mental health services funded by DMH and is responsible for serving as gatekeeper to the public mental health system.

Role Purpose
The Medical Assistant (MA) provides medical assistance under the direction of a physician or other licensed provider. This position performs select duties for the promotion of health in the care of patients and delivers care according to practice protocols and procedures.
Responsibilities
Cleans, prepares and stocks supplies in exam rooms.
Obtains vital signs, patient history and maintains accurate and prompt charting in the patient's record.
Performs clinical skills, such as phlebotomy, electrocardiography (EKGs), point-of-care testing and injections.
Triage calls, provide test and lab results to patients and present relevant information to provider with correct medical terminology.
